请教一下H.264编码ip的验证手段



  • 我目前使用H264编码ip里面的验证代码搭建了一个仿真环境,可以仿真,不过有几个问题想请教一下。
    1、ip代码里面的激励和check是读取的dat文件,虽然check是ok的,不过请问这两个文件是怎样生成的?能否自己使用某个视频源生成测试文件?
    2、视频源文件和保存的码流文件是否有软件工具可以打开或者播放查看?
    3、一般做这种视频编码的逻辑验证,还有那些辅助debug验证的手段?



  • @leo.dean_430

    1. 测试数据使用我们得Cmodel生成得
    2. 源文件就是YUV转的 你可以看十六进制数据, 码流文件需要加头信息,可以参考bs2hevc开源工程
    3. 需要cross check,软硬件对照


  • 请问h264enc_v1.0/sim/top/tv/cur_mb_p4.dat分辨是多少,我把该文件转换成16进制后,无法正确播放。



  • @wr115946873 这是一个QCIF的测试图



  • @bo 范老师,能否提供一个H264编码器的user-guide,在验证H264 编码IP过程中:不明白
    sys_qp,
    sys_mode,
    sys_x_total
    sys_y_total等信号的功能